Prof. Dr. MARCELLA RIETSCHEL
- Research Director of the Department of Genetic Epidemiology in Psychiatry and of the molecular genetic laboratory at the Central Institute of Mental Health in Mannheim, University of Heidelberg
Marcella Rietschel received her MD degree from the University of Marburg. She was trained as Psychiatrist, Psychotherapist and Clinical Geneticist at the University of Bonn. She worked there until 2002 as Consultant Psychiatrist and Head of the Research Section “Genetic Epidemiology in Psychiatry”. Since 2002 she is Research Director of the Department of Genetic Epidemiology in Psychiatry and of the molecular genetic laboratory at the Central Institute of Mental Health in Mannheim, University of Heidelberg.
Her research focus is the search for genetic and environmental risk factors for psychiatric disorders and research in Pharmacogenetics. Her other research interest is the study of the ethical, legal, and social aspects of psychiatric genetics, because knowledge about genetic influence on behaviour and disorders is not only relevant for the scientific research, but of general societal importance
